Output 16bc808d4af0aaa65f97202aecfd902e07df026586cb69ceedc6fda43abea809:1

value
1001046
script pubkey
OP_0 OP_PUSHBYTES_20 dfa8d5c06e2f928841c8d141d4eb267e71ed1da4
address
bc1qm75dtsrw97fgsswg69qaf6ex0ec768dy8rz28l
transaction
16bc808d4af0aaa65f97202aecfd902e07df026586cb69ceedc6fda43abea809
confirmations
189162
spent
true